MEXICO CITY, May 4, 2016 /PRNewswire/ -- Grupo Aeroportuario del Sureste, S.A.B. de C.V. (NYSE: ASR; BMV: ASUR) (ASUR), the first privatized airport group in Mexico and operator of Cancun Airport and eight other airports in southeast Mexico, as well as a 50% JV partner in Aerostar Airport Holdings, LLC, operator of the Luis Muñoz Marín International Airport in San Juan, today announced that total passenger traffic for April 2016 increased by 2.3% when compared to April 2015.
This announcement reflects comparisons between April 1 through April 30, 2016 and 2015. Transit and general aviation passengers are excluded. During 2015, the Holy Week took place from March 27 through April 5, while in 2016 it took place from March 18 through March 27.
Domestic -------- Airport April April % Change 2015 2016 --- ---- ---- Cancún 482,319 469,209 (2.7) Cozumel 8,680 10,031 15.6 Huatulco 46,098 41,071 (10.9) Mérida 124,103 138,252 11.4 Minatitlán 20,111 19,265 (4.2) Oaxaca 46,444 53,393 15.0 Tapachula 18,900 23,019 21.8 Veracruz 99,758 98,671 (1.1) Villahermosa 104,318 91,249 (12.5) ------------ ------- ------ ----- Total Domestic 950,731 944,160 (0.7) -------------- ------- ------- ---- International ------------- Airport April April % Change 2015 2016 --- ---- ---- Cancún 1,234,433 1,298,014 5.2 Cozumel 44,882 35,964 (19.9) Huatulco 7,498 10,875 45.0 Mérida 9,291 12,555 35.1 Minatitlán 794 821 3.4 Oaxaca 4,730 4,343 (8.2) Tapachula 1,044 1,037 (0.7) Veracruz 6,412 5,669 (11.6) Villahermosa 4,192 3,460 (17.5) ------------ ----- ----- ----- Total International 1,313,276 1,372,738 4.5 ------------------- --------- --------- --- Total ----- Airport April April % Change 2015 2016 --- ---- ---- Cancún 1,716,752 1,767,223 2.9 Cozumel 53,562 45,995 (14.1) Huatulco 53,596 51,946 (3.1) Mérida 133,394 150,807 13.1 Minatitlán 20,905 20,086 (3.9) Oaxaca 51,174 57,736 12.8 Tapachula 19,944 24,056 20.6 Veracruz 106,170 104,340 (1.7) Villahermosa 108,510 94,709 (12.7) ------------ ------- ------ ----- ASUR Total 2,264,007 2,316,898 2.3 ---------- --------- --------- ---
About ASUR:
Grupo Aeroportuario del Sureste, S.A.B. de C.V. (ASUR) is a Mexican airport operator with concessions to operate, maintain and develop the airports of Cancun, Merida, Cozumel, Villahermosa, Oaxaca, Veracruz, Huatulco, Tapachula and Minatitlan in the southeast of Mexico, as well as a 50% JV partner in Aerostar Airport Holdings, LLC, operator of the Luis Muñoz Marín International Airport in San Juan, Puerto Rico. The Company is listed both on the Mexican Bolsa, where it trades under the symbol ASUR, and on the NYSE in the U.S., where it trades under the symbol ASR. One ADS represents ten (10) series B shares.
